RealVNC Enterprise version 6.1.2 is an older release of the software, and official support for the RealVNC Connect 6.x series ended on March 31, 2025

. Users are strongly encouraged to update to version 7 or 8 for security and technical support. Official Licensing Methods

RealVNC does not provide "downloadable license keys" through public file links. Licensing is managed through your RealVNC Account Online Licensing : For most plans, you simply sign in to the RealVNC Server

app using your account credentials (email and password) to activate it. Offline Licensing (Enterprise)

: If you have an Enterprise subscription that supports offline use, your unique license keys (a 25-character key for version 6.x) can be found on the Deployment page of your RealVNC Connect Portal Deployment : Enterprise admins can apply these keys remotely using policy templates or the command line. RealVNC Enterprise version 6.1.2 is a legacy version of the popular remote access software, now part of the RealVNC Connect ecosystem. While many users seek standalone "license keys" for this specific version, modern licensing for RealVNC has shifted toward an account-based subscription model. Understanding RealVNC 6.x Licensing

For version 6.x, RealVNC utilized a 25-character license key for offline activation. However, the way you obtain and apply these keys is strictly tied to your RealVNC account. How to Obtain a Legitimate Key Account Dashboard: Log in to the RealVNC Portal.

Deployment Page: Navigate to Device Access and then the Deployment tab.

Key Generation: If your subscription includes offline licensing (typically Enterprise/Professional tiers), your unique 25-character key will be listed here. Deployment and Activation Methods

Once you have your key from the official portal, you can apply it in several ways depending on your environment: 1. Manual Activation Open the RealVNC Server application. Select Licensing from the menu.

Enter your credentials or the 25-character offline key when prompted. 2. Command Line (Advanced)

For automated installs, you can use the command line:vnclicense -add KEY-GOES-HEREThis is useful for bulk deployments in enterprise settings. 3. Group Policy (GPO)

In Windows environments, administrators can deploy keys via the Group Policy Management Editor.

Navigate to: Computer Configuration -> Administrative Templates -> RealVNC -> VNC Server -> Licensing. Paste your offline key into the specified value field. ⚠️ Risks of Third-Party "Key Generators"

Q: Can I use RealVNC Enterprise for free if I only use it internally on my LAN? A: No. The Enterprise edition always requires a license. The free “VNC Connect” edition (formerly RealVNC Free) works for up to 5 devices on a local network.

Q: Is there an open-source alternative? A: Yes. TightVNC, TigerVNC, and UltraVNC are open-source, but they lack Enterprise’s deployment tools, logging, and support.

Q: What if I already bought a license but lost the key? A: Log into your RealVNC account or contact their support. Never re-download keys from unofficial sources.
